THE GREEKS AND THEIR FOUNDATIONS

Richard Braithwaite

1:30 – 2:30 pm | Wednesdays | September 24 through November 19 

Laying foundations in philosophy, science, literature, and other disciplines, the ancient Greeks are unsurpassed in their contributions to western society. Socrates, Plato, and Aristotle are joined by Democritus, Ptolemy, and Pythagoras to form the basis for this investigation into Greek culture and its indelible marks on humankind over the ensuing millennia.
